Cool Craig, congrats on the sale pretty cool that your lamp is going on the road. Been thinking of using LEDs in some projects, what do you use?

Thanks, been using these guys for a few years.MadMetal2000 wrote:Cool Craig, congrats on the sale pretty cool that your lamp is going on the road. Been thinking of using LEDs in some projects, what do you use?
http://www.elementalled.com
http://usledsupply.com
For this project I used 5050 SMD high intensity LED strip lights with adhesive backing and simply spiraled the lights down a steel tube mounted in the middle and ran the wires out the bottom.
